mortification 的中文翻译

mortification 是一个多义词,根据语境,可以翻译成以下几种:

1. 羞愧,难堪,丢脸 (This is the most common meaning.)

  • 例句: He felt mortification at being caught cheating on the test. (他因为考试作弊被抓而感到羞愧。)

2. 肉体上的痛苦,折磨

  • 例句: The monks practiced mortification of the flesh by fasting and sleeping on hard surfaces. (僧侣通过禁食和睡硬床来进行肉体上的折磨。)

3. (组织的)坏死,腐烂 (This is a medical term.)

  • 例句: mortification of the toes can occur in people with diabetes. (糖尿病患者可能会发生脚趾坏死。)

4. (感情的)抑制,压抑

  • 例句: She tried to hide her feelings of mortification at his words. (她试图掩盖他对他的话的羞愧。)

5. 沮丧,灰心

  • 例句: The team's loss was a mortification to their coach. (球队的失败让他们的教练很沮丧。)

所以,mortification 的中文翻译取决于具体语境。 需要根据上下文判断其具体含义。
